Overview

The backfill soil vibratory compactor is a specialized machine used in construction to compact loose or backfilled soil, ensuring a stable base for foundations, pavements, and utilities. It employs vibration and mechanical pressure to reduce air voids in the soil, thereby increasing load-bearing capacity. Commonly used in civil engineering and landscaping, it comes in various sizes, from handheld units to large ride-on models, catering to different project needs. Modern compactors integrate advanced features like adjustable vibration frequency and ergonomic designs to improve efficiency and operator comfort. Their versatility makes them indispensable for trenches, roadbeds, and pipeline installations, where soil stability is critical.

Structure and Working Principle

A typical vibratory compactor consists of a heavy steel plate (shoe) attached to an eccentric weight system driven by an engine or motor. When activated, the rotating weight generates centrifugal force, producing high-frequency vibrations transmitted to the ground. This motion rearranges soil particles, eliminating gaps and enhancing compaction. Walk-behind models are ideal for confined spaces, while larger ride-on compactors suit extensive areas. Some variants include water tanks to dampen dust and improve cohesion in clayey soils. The compaction depth depends on the machine’s weight, vibration amplitude, and soil properties.

Key Features

High compaction efficiency is achieved through adjustable vibration settings, allowing operators to tailor performance to soil type—whether granular or cohesive. Robust steel construction ensures durability, while anti-vibration handles reduce operator fatigue. Some models feature reverse gears for maneuverability in tight spaces. Portable electric compactors are eco-friendly alternatives for indoor or noise-sensitive sites. Advanced systems may include real-time monitoring of compaction progress via sensors, ensuring uniform density across the work area.

Application Areas

These compactors are widely used in road construction to prepare subgrades and asphalt layers. They are equally vital for backfilling trenches after utility installations (water pipes, cables) to prevent settling. Landscapers rely on them to stabilize garden paths and retaining walls. In industrial settings, compactors ensure stable foundations for heavy machinery. Their use in earthquake-prone regions is critical to mitigate liquefaction risks by densifying loose soils.

Maintenance and Precautions

Regular maintenance includes checking engine oil, hydraulic fluids, and vibration mechanisms. Clean the base plate after use to prevent material buildup. Inspect bolts and eccentric weights for wear, as loose components can reduce efficiency or cause damage. Operators should wear protective gear and avoid uneven surfaces to prevent tip-overs. Over-compaction can fracture soil aggregates, reducing stability. Follow manufacturer guidelines for optimal vibration duration and intervals.

B2B Procurement Guide

When purchasing, evaluate the machine’s power (HP or kW), compaction force (kN), and plate size relative to project requirements. Diesel-powered models offer mobility for remote sites, while electric units are quieter and emission-free. Compare warranties and after-sales service availability. For bulk procurement, negotiate volume discounts with suppliers. Leasing may be cost-effective for short-term projects. Verify compliance with local safety standards (e.g., CE, OSHA) to ensure worksite legality.
